Crawlspace waterproofing services focus on preventing water intrusion and moisture buildup beneath a building's foundation. These services typically involve installing barriers such as vapor barriers or sealants to block moisture from seeping into the crawlspace. Additionally, contractors may implement drainage systems, sump pumps, or dehumidifiers to manage water and humidity levels effectively. The goal is to create a dry, stable environment that protects the structural integrity of the property and reduces potential issues caused by excess moisture.
Moisture problems in crawlspaces can lead to a range of issues, including mold growth, wood rot, and pest infestations. These issues not only compromise the durability of the property but can also impact indoor air quality and health. Crawlspace waterproofing helps mitigate these risks by controlling water entry and reducing humidity. Proper waterproofing can also prevent costly repairs to the foundation or flooring caused by water damage, making it an essential service for maintaining a property's long-term value.

Average Cost Range - Crawlspace waterproofing typically costs between $1,500 and $4,000. For example, basic sealing might be around $1,500, while comprehensive systems can reach $4,000 or more.
Factors Influencing Cost - The total expense depends on the size of the crawlspace and the extent of waterproofing needed. Larger or more complex projects generally increase the price, with costs varying accordingly.
Additional Expenses - Some services may include sump pump installation or drainage improvements, which can add $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ost. These upgrades are often necessary for effective waterproofing.
Cost Variability - Prices for crawlspace waterproofing services can vary widely based on location and contractor rates. It is advisable to contact local provid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is crawlspace waterproofing? Crawlspace waterproofing involves methods to prevent water intrusion and manage moisture levels in the crawlspace area, helping to protect the home’s foundation and indoor air quality.
Why should I consider waterproofing my crawlspace? Waterproofing can reduce issues such as mold growth, wood rot, and structural damage caused by excess moisture or water leaks.
What types of waterproofing services are available? Local service providers typically offer interior waterproofing, exterior waterproofing, drainage system installation, and sump pump installation to address crawlspace moisture issues.
How do I know if my crawlspace needs waterproofing? Signs include persistent dampness, musty odors, mold growth, or water stains on foundation walls, indicating a need for professional assessment and potential waterproofing.
Can waterproofing be combined with other crawlspace improvements? Yes, waterproofing often complements other services like insulation, vapor barrier installation, and pest control to create a healthier crawlspace environment.
